High Bridge Tour

High Bridge Tour

Saturday, July 15, 2023 - 12:00pm

Free, easy, open-air, walk beginning in front of the Sugar Hill Children’s Museum of Art & Storytelling, 898 St. Nicholas Ave (at W. l55th St) in Manhattan and ending at the Manhattan (western) end of the High Bridge near W. 174th Street & Amsterdam Ave.

We will walk to the High Bridge along the Aqueduct trail, learning history along the way, adding an archeological focus. Take in panoramic views of the Harlem River, The Bronx and Manhattan. Marvel at the engineering feat completed in 1848. Learn about the origin of NYC’s water system. After touring the High Bridge, you may wish to take an optional NYC public tour of the High Bridge Water Tower at the Manhattan end of the High Bridge.
